The Customer Service SKillMap™ assessment and development guide helps service professionals pinpoint the specific skills, habits and attitudes they should focus on for improved performance. It includes an assessment of customer service skills in 12 categories (see example below) providing a graphical representation of each individual's unique strengths and growth opportunities.

Individual Customer Service Representatives can complete their online assessment in less than 20 minutes, then be linked directly to training and development resources based upon their assessment results. A downloadable Development Guidebook helps to focus and structure their learning.
Organizational Assessment and Targeted Training
When a group of Customer Service Representatives complete their online assessments, a "Manager Dashboard" is available with robust reporting capability to run aggregate group reports by geography, division, business unit, work group, etc. These aggregate reports provide objective analysis of a group's service strengths and development needs.
